ABSTRACT
We present Phone as a Pixel: a scalable, synchronization-free, platform-independent system for creating large, ad-hoc displays from a collection of smaller devices. In contrast to most tiled-display systems, the only requirement for participation is for devices to have an internet connection and a web browser. Thus, most smartphones, tablets, laptops and similar devices can be used. Phone as a Pixel uses a color-transition encoding scheme to identify and locate displays. This approach has several advantages: devices can be arbitrarily arranged (i.e., not in a grid) and infrastructure consists of a single conventional camera. Further, additional devices can join at any time without re-calibration. These are desirable properties to enable collective displays in contexts like sporting events, concerts and political rallies. In this paper we describe our system, show results from proof-of-concept setups, and quantify the performance of our approach on hundreds of displays.
Supplemental Material
- Barker, T., Haeusler, M. H., Maguire, F., and McDermott, J. Investigating political and demographic factors in crowd based interfaces. In Proc. OZCHI '09. 413--416. Google ScholarDigital Library
- Barkhuus,L. and Jørgensen, T. Engaging the crowd: studies of audience-performer interaction. In Proc. CHI EA '08. 2925--2930. Google ScholarDigital Library
- Blinkendroid Project. http://code.google.com/p/blinkendroidGoogle Scholar
- Borovoy, R. and Knep, B. Junkyard Jumbotron. http://jumbotron.media.mit.eduGoogle Scholar
- Brown, B., O'Hara, L., Kindberg, T., and Williams, A. Crowd computer interaction. In Proc. CHI EA '09. 4755--4758. Google ScholarDigital Library
- Hinckley, K., Ramos, G., Guimbretiere, F., Baudisch, P. and Smith, M. Stitching: pen gestures that span multiple displays. In Proc. AVI '04. 23--31. Google ScholarDigital Library
- LED Throwies. http://graffitiresearchlab.com/projects/ledthrowiesGoogle Scholar
- Lee-Delisle, S. PixelPhones. http://sebleedelisle.com/2011/09/pixelphones-a-huge-display-made-with-smart-phones/.Google Scholar
- Merrill, D., Kalanithi, J., and Maes, P. Siftables: towards sensor network user interfaces. In Proc. TEI '07. 75--78. Google ScholarDigital Library
- Miyaoku, K., Higashino, S., and Tonomura, Y. C-blink: a hue-difference-based light signal marker for large screen interaction via any mobile terminal. In Proc. UIST '04. 147--156. Google ScholarDigital Library
- O'Hara, K., Glancy, M., and Robertshaw, S. Understanding collective play in an urban screen game. In Proc. CSCW '08. 67--76. Google ScholarDigital Library
- Okatani,T. and Deguchi, K. Easy Calibration of a Multi-projector Display System. Int. J. Comput. Vision, 85, 1 (Oct. 2009), pp. 1--18. Google ScholarDigital Library
- Reeves, S., Sherwood, S., and Brown, B. Designing for crowds. In Proc. NordiCHI '10. 393--402. Google ScholarDigital Library
- Sato, M., Hiyama, A., Tanikawa, T. and Hirose, M. Particle Display System - Virtually Perceivable Pixels with Randomly Distributed Physical Pixels. Journal of Information Processing, Vol. 17, 2009, pp. 280--291.Google ScholarCross Ref
- Schmitz, A., Li., M., Schonefeld, V., and Kobbelt, L. Ad-Hoc Multi-Displays for Mobile Interactive Applications. In Proc. Eurographics '10. 45--52.Google Scholar
- Shannon, C. E. Communication in the presence of noise. Proc. Institute of Radio Engineers, 37, 1 (Jan. 1949), pp. 10--21.Google Scholar
- Terrenghi, L., Quigley, A., and Dix, A. A taxonomy for and analysis of multi-person-display ecosystems. Personal Ubiquitous Computing, 13, 8 (Nov. 2009), pp. 583--598. Google ScholarDigital Library
- Welikesmall, Inc. iPod Wall. http://vimeo.com/13404489Google Scholar
- Wolfe, J. M., Kluender, K. R., Levi, D. M., Bartoshuk, L. M, Herz, R. S., Klatzky, R. L., and Lederman, S. J. 2006. Sensation and Perception. Sinauer Associates, Sunderland, MA.Google Scholar
Index Terms
- Phone as a pixel: enabling ad-hoc, large-scale displays using mobile devices
Recommendations
BlueTable: connecting wireless mobile devices on interactive surfaces using vision-based handshaking
GI '07: Proceedings of Graphics Interface 2007Associating and connecting mobile devices for the wireless transfer of data is often a cumbersome process. We present a technique of associating a mobile device to an interactive surface using a combination of computer vision and Bluetooth technologies. ...
Camera phone based motion sensing: interaction techniques, applications and performance study
UIST '06: Proceedings of the 19th annual ACM symposium on User interface software and technologyThis paper presents TinyMotion, a pure software approach for detecting a mobile phone user's hand movement in real time by analyzing image sequences captured by the built-in camera. We present the design and implementation of TinyMotion and several ...
Design Strategies for Efficient Access to Mobile Device Users via Amazon Mechanical Turk
CrowdSenSys '17: Proceedings of the First ACM Workshop on Mobile Crowdsensing Systems and ApplicationsIt is often challenging to access a pool of mobile device users and instruct them to perform an interactive task. Yet such data is often vital to provide design insight at various stages of the design process of a mobile application, service or system. ...
Comments